    About Casa Arturo

    In Oviedo, Casa Arturo is best understood as a traditional Asturian steakhouse and seafood asador. The decision is simple: consider it when the point of the meal is grilled red meat, seafood and classic Asturian dishes in a smart-casual setting.

    The kitchen is led by chef-owner Roberto Gómez, with the restaurant’s identity tied to traditional Asturian cooking and the grill.

    Book for the grill, not for reinvention

    The strongest reason to go is the brasa format. This is a traditional Asturian steakhouse and seafood asador, so the order should lean into what the room is built to do: Casa Arturo chuleta, carne roja a la brasa al peso, bacalao extra al pil-pil, cachopo de solomillo with jamón ibérico and queso de Oscos, pescado del día de la lonja a la brasa, or arroz with pitu de caleya. The point here is direct, product-led cooking rather than an experimental framing.

    For a meal in Oviedo, this is a strong choice when the goal is a grounded Asturian lunch or dinner. The dress code is smart casual, the restaurant makes sense for diners who want the meal to center on the asador format. Groups should think about whether they want the table to be meat-led, seafood-led, or built around one of the listed signature dishes.

    The restaurant’s value is in its clear identity: traditional Asturian steakhouse and seafood cooking, with a listed price of about $60 per person. If the table is considering carne roja a la brasa al peso or the day’s grilled fish, it is sensible to ask the restaurant about portion size and current availability before ordering.

    The booking call is not complicated: go when the table wants Asturian food with a clear point of view. Casa Arturo serves lunch and dinner Monday to Saturday, with hours listed as 12:30 PM to 4:00 PM and 8:30 PM to 11:59 PM. Sunday is closed, including summer Sundays from June 21 to Sept 6. This is a place to commit to the asador format.
